    Real quick Gecko/stepper question

    Im afraid that by running THESE #RS34-960 motors off of a Gecko G540 that they will need to draw more current than the G540 can output is this true? Thanks so much for your help!

    Motors can't draw more current then the drive can handle. The drive regulates the current.

    Motors can't draw more current then the drive can handle. The drive regulates the current.
    True, but what he said was "they will NEED to draw", not they WILL draw.

    Do the calculations to see what their current and voltage needs are and then you can determine if the G540 is appropriate.

    You can wire them bipolar series at 3.5amps, or run them bipolar parallel at 3.5 amps, which would give you roughly half their rated torque, as torque is roughly proportional to current. For best performance you'd want to use A Gecko G201, 202, or 203.
